MrFulci

The cable is an 8 pin mini din. Also used with some computer stuff.

Look at pictures here, http://www.l-com.com/multimedia/catalog_page/LC150_DIN_and_Mini_DIN_Cable_Assemblies.pdf

Much cheaper to purchase one in Sweden!
